WebTraditional werewolves don't. In fact, that's often how you identify a shapeshifter. Injure the animal, then go looking for a person with the exact same injury. This is called "wound doubling" and it's a feature in the lore of many different cultures. Wolves are fairly similar to humans. They have the same organs. WebGarou Healing. Werewolves heal at an incredible pace. A Garou regenerates her worst bashing or lethal health level every turn. Homid- and lupus-breed Garou can regenerate a health level each day while in their natural forms if they are in critical condition, but doing so doesn't let them do much more than sleep.
